Portrait photograph of Emily (Wilkins) Logan.

She was the daughter of Samuel Arthur and Mamie Mae (Santmiers) Wilkins.

Her husband was William "Bill" H. Logan, Sr. (1907-1986). The couple married in 1933 and lived in Woodstock.

Photograph of Emma Alice (Wisman) Fravel seated on a bench.

Her parents were John and Lydia (Copp) Wisman.

She married Milton Marion Fravel in 1883, and raised at least three children with him. The family lived west of Woodstock.
